SF637
Safe Haven In Every Local District (SHIELD) Act

The legislative bill, SF No 637, also known as the Safe Haven In Every Local District (SHIELD) Act, aims to enhance safety in schools across Minnesota. It mandates that every school district include specific safety measures within their long-term facilities maintenance plans. These measures should focus on both physical modifications to improve safety at school sites and adherence to health, safety, and environmental regulations, including management of indoor air quality and lead hazard remediation.
The bill also requires the addition of a gender-neutral, single-user restroom in each school. Schools must update their safety and facilities plans annually, get approval from the commissioner by July 31 each year, and specify their funding strategy, whether through bonds or local levies.
Furthermore, for districts choosing to finance their plans through bonds, they must show that the yearly debt service costs won’t exceed their projected long-term facilities revenue for that year. The bill includes provisions for increased safe schools funding and the creation of new school security system grants. Lastly, it involves the necessary appropriation of money to support these initiatives.
